I did an extensive report based on country way back when we had about 2,000 members on our Seti TeAm. I thought I did another one later when we passed the 3,000 mark but I can't seem to find it.

Membership by Country ? 2,055
1 ?? Argentina ? 1
2 ?? Australia ? 21
3 ?? Austria ? 1
4 ?? Belgium ? 5
5 ?? Bosnia and Herzegovina ? 1
6 ?? Brazil ? 3
7 ?? Canada ? 111
8 ?? Chile ? 1
9 ?? China ? 3
10 ? Croatia ? 1
11 ? Denmark ? 19
12 ? Dominican Republic ? 1
13 ? Finland ? 11
14 ? France ? 3
15 ? Germany ? 13
16 ? Greece ? 1
17 ? India ? 1
18 ? Indonesia ? 1
19 ? Isle of Man ? 1
20 ? Israel ? 1
21 ? Italy ? 3
22 ? Japan ? 1
23 ? Malaysia ? 5
24 ? Netherlands ? 14
25 ? New Zealand ? 4
26 ? Norway ? 9
27 ? Philippines ? 2
28 ? Portugal ? 1
29 ? Republic of Korea ? 2
30 ? Romania ? 1
31 ? Singapore ? 8
32 ? Slovenia ? 1
33 ? Somalia ? 1
34 ? South Africa ? 3
35 ? Spain ? 2
36 ? Sweden ? 26
37 ? Taiwan ? 1
38 ? Turkey ? 2
39 ? United Kingdom ? 56
40 ? United States ? 1,713

Yep, I wonder if other teams this large are as international...
Here's a sampling of a few international teams taken from the BOINC Synergy site. could be a little off though as it says we have 32 countries but Soggy only found 26.

AnandTech
Total Members: 3,403 users
Active Members: 280 users ( 471 in XML)
# Member Countries: 32




BroadbandReports.com Team Starfire
Total Members: 3,520 users
Active Members: 440 users ( 757 in XML)
# Member Countries: 32



L'Alliance Francophone
Total Members: 2,738 users
Active Members: 1,239 users ( 2,099 in XML)
# Member Countries: 42



BOINC Synergy
Total Members: 1,468 users
Active Members: 669 users ( 977 in XML)
# Member Countries: 70



Overclockers.com
Total Members: 2,203 users
Active Members: 339 users ( 620 in XML)
# Member Countries: 31



The Knights Who Say Ni!
Total Members: 2,364 users
Active Members: 588 users ( 978 in XML)
# Member Countries: 49
